Output e2a29827e292a4353f7b4c6cd7a98ecdd530f753cf8a0079e7720038602a8d4a:1

value
1385818
script pubkey
OP_0 OP_PUSHBYTES_20 590c8b6b21321169028c1720d11324775e57b3b7
address
bc1qtyxgk6epxggkjq5vzusdzyeywa090vahw05v7e
transaction
e2a29827e292a4353f7b4c6cd7a98ecdd530f753cf8a0079e7720038602a8d4a
confirmations
297271
spent
true